T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- National Police’s Criminal Investigation Agency raided a house in Bekasi, West Java that is suspected of producing fake vaccines.


The house, which is located in Kemang Pratama, Bojongrawalumbu sub-district, Rawalumbu district, is the perpetrators’ house.


Commander of the housing complex security officer Eko Supriyanto, said dozens of police used private cars raided the house, which is inhabited Taufiqurahman Hidayat and his wife, Rita Agustina, in Jalan Kumala.


"We were surprised to be asked a witness, " Eko said.


He explained that the officers conducted raids at around 21:00 pm on Wednesday.


Initially, the police come to the wrong house and the house is just three houses away.


"Perhaps because it was during night and the dark, they came to the wrong house," Eko added.


Police later raided a two-story house inhabited by a couple Taufiqurahman and Rita based on the information of a courier who brought the officers.


"When it was raided, they have just come from doing taraweeh (evening prayer during Ramadan)," Eko said.


Initially, he said, the couple argued but after the officers found evidence in the form of thousands of bottles of suspected fake vaccines, they did not do anything. They were brought into the police’s car.


Thousands of bottles were stored in the worship rooms and the bedroom. In total there are 36 boxes confiscated by the officers.
